"Stories of the Sloughs" Short Film Screening

  • Marathon County Public Library 300 1st Street Wausau, WI, 54403 United States (map)

Join 350 Wisconsin for an evening of art, culture, and climate action!
We’ll begin with a special screening of Stories of the Sloughs (approx. 30 mins), a moving short film that explores the cultural and ecological significance of the Kakagon Sloughs through the voices of the Bad River Band of the Lake Superior Tribe of Chippewa Indians.

After the film, take part in Fish for the Future, a region-wide effort to break the world record for origami fish! By folding fish together, we’ll raise awareness about threats facing the Great Lakes, including climate change and the Line 5 oil pipeline.
